Local Governments Racking up Debt

In January of this year, I began traveling the state talking about Economic Freedom – what it is, how it is determined, the US and Texas rankings and why it matters.

In short, economic freedom is determined at the federal level by the size of government, regulations, free trade, the rule of law and valuation of currency. For the states, it is largely determined by the size and scope of government, the regulatory environment, and tort reform.
